El Rancho's game last Thursday was a loss, but they didn't let that memory haunt them on Monday. They put the hurt on the St. Paul Swordsmen with a sharp 11-5 victory. Considering the Dons have won eight contests by more than five runs this season, Monday's blowout was nothing new.
Lauren Cervantes looked comfortable as she pitched 2.1 innings while giving up no earned runs off two hits.
On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Delilah Gonzalez, who went 3-for-5 with four RBI, two runs, and one triple. Those four RBI g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Malaya Vargas, who scored a run while going 1-for-4.
El Rancho's win bumped their record up to 11-7-1. As for St. Paul,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 10-12.
Looking ahead, El Rancho will challenge Santa Fe at 3:15 p.m. on Thursday. As for St. Paul, they will take on Saint Joseph at 3:15 p.m. on Tuesday. The Swordsmen's pitchers better be ready for this one: the Jesters have averaged an impressive 8.4 runs per game this season.
